Resources to Ensure the Safety of the Elderly

Caring.com, a senior care organization that supports family caregivers and their loved ones, recently published a comprehensive guide dedicated to improving the lives of older adults through assistive technologies.

The CDC states falls among older adults are extremely common with an estimated 2.5 million older adults treated for fall injuries in the U.S. every year. An estimated 25,000 of those fall injuries result in death. Justifiably so, 8 out of 10 caregivers are worried about fall prevention for their loved ones. Caring.com has made it their mission to research personal emergency response system and other assistive technology to find ones that truly enhance the lives of seniors by coupling an independent lifestyle with safety and peace of mind.
